Nel 2047 la Event Horizon, astronave in grado di viaggiare oltre la velocità della luce, scompare mentre è in orbita intorno al pianeta Nettuno. Trentacinque anni dopo ristabilisce i contatti. Dalla Terra parte una squadra di astronauti, comandata dal cap. Miller, con a bordo lo scienziato Weir, progettista della Event Horizon. La raggiungono, ma la trovano vuota. Tutti i membri dell'equipaggio sono colpiti da inquietanti allucinazioni, riferite al loro passato.
